- Piazza Navona - Cycle around this elongated square and enjoy a prime view of the central Baroque fountain.
- Pantheon - Take a brief pause in front of one of the oldest and best-preserved buildings from Antiquity.
- Ghetto Ebraico - Explore one of the capital’s hidden gems, a small neighborhood rich in archaeological, cultural, and religious heritage.
- Teatro di Marcello - An ancient theater that served as a model for the Colosseum.
- Piazza del Campidoglio - Relish a breathtaking view of the Roman forum from the top of Capitoline Hill and see the 16th-century Piazza del Campidoglio, designed by Michelangelo.
- Circus Maximus - Ride around the remnants of the greatest sports venue of antiquity, a chariot race track that once accommodated 150,000 spectators! FEATURE INCLUDED ONLY IN THE AFTERNOON TOUR DEPARTURE.
